GRAPHIC DESIGN & ART DIRECTION INTERNSHIP DESCRIPTION ABOUT TANYA TAYLOR
Tanya Taylor is a New York-based womenswear brand whose mission is to inspire all women to live in color. Through the artful use of color and original hand‑painted prints, each Tanya Taylor collection is designed to bring confidence and high‑energy happiness into daily life. Each Tanya Taylor collection is designed with real women in mind. We consider fit and function, so that women can use our clothing as a tool to feel like the best version of themselves each day.
